The Facility Coordinator is responsible for coordinating the receiving, shipping, and general administration tasks within the facility. This role involves handling paperwork, inventory, data entry, and ensuring compliance with safety and environmental regulations.

Pay & Hours

Hours

: Monday - Friday, 7:00 AM to 3:30 PM

Pay

: $20 - $21 per hour

Responsibilities

Receiving & Shipping

Coordinate plant receiving, drum staging, and profile access and printing.

Create outbound manifests and hazardous waste labels for outbound loads.

Generate TPO shipping papers for rejected materials.

Data Entry & Documentation

Input data into WIN, Powersuite, and other local databases.

Maintain plant paperwork, truck-to-truck paperwork, and lab data.

Track drum and bulk movements through WIN.

Maintain trailer inventories and file data in shared Outlook files.

Administrative Duties

Perform general clerical duties such as filing, typing, and organizing.

Handle administrative tasks as required by supervisors.

Manage supply inventory and ensure proper housekeeping and best management practices.

Adhere to all applicable Clean Harbors policies, procedures, and safety standards.

Safety & Compliance

Maintain a safe working environment in compliance with OSHA regulations and Clean Harbors' health and safety protocols.
